Property Prices in TN33

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data

The average property price in TN33 is £494,903, which is 10% above the Kent average of £450,882.

Properties in TN33 cost 72.4% more than the England and Wales average of £287,000.

House prices in TN33 have fallen 3.7% over the past 12 months and risen 0.0% over five years.

Average Price by Property Type

Type Average Price Sales (12m)
Detached £641,053 200
Semi-detached £401,724 117
Terraced £320,482 64
Flat £197,982 62
All types £494,903 485

Crime & Safety in TN33

Source: data.police.uk (rolling 12 months)

With 6.8 recorded crimes per 1,000 residents, TN33 has a crime rate well 92% below the national average of 81.3 per 1,000.

Crime by Type vs National Average

Violent crime
2.0 per 1,000 (avg: 22.1 per 1,000)
Burglary
0.1 per 1,000 (avg: 6.8 per 1,000)
Vehicle crime
0.4 per 1,000 (avg: 8.4 per 1,000)
Antisocial behaviour
1.5 per 1,000 (avg: 16.2 per 1,000)
Other theft
1.3 per 1,000 (avg: 9.5 per 1,000)
